//
// Fees are computed by evaluating rules in priority order until one
// matches; ties break on rule insertion order. Weight brackets come
// from the Penhallow warehouse audit and are intentionally coarse so
// carriers can't game boundary cases. Surcharges stack multiplicatively
// except the remote-zone flat fee, which is applied last. If you change
// a bracket, update the golden tests in fees_golden.rs or CI will
// block the merge. The constants this engine reads are defined just
// below.

constants for bahap-kawep:
TIERS = {
    "raleth": 421,
    "druox": 350,
}

## Health Checks Behind the Load Balancer

If you're writing a plugin for the Hollowpine platform, note that all plugin endpoints sit behind the Duskgate load balancer. Duskgate probes /healthz every 10 seconds and will eject any instance that fails three consecutive checks, so keep that route fast and dependency-free. Don't gate it behind auth — Duskgate sends no credentials. Everything else, however, must authenticate against the internal Hollowpine registry. For local testing against the sandbox registry, use the key that follows.

gateway credential: vxb3-o9a

## Configuration — GiveNote Receipt Mailer

Reviewers: all runtime settings live in `.env`, loaded at startup and never at send time. `MAILER_FROM_NAME`, `RECEIPT_TEMPLATE_DIR`, and `BATCH_SIZE` are plain values; changing them requires no restart of the queue worker, only of the web process. The mailer refuses to start if the outbound relay credential is missing, since unsigned receipts would fail donor audits. That credential is defined on the following line.

sealed setting: LEDGER_TOKEN20=6148d35bbb480b0ab79e

Ticket VLT-884: Design-token vault locked, blocking dark-mode work on the Quarrow admin dashboard. The palette definitions and contrast specs live in the locked store; without them the theme branch can't ship. Dark-mode rollout was committed for this sprint at the last eng sync, so this is a blocker. Auto-lock triggered after the Hobbes CI job hammered the vault API. Unlock, then re-run the theme pipeline. Vault recovery passphrase is below.

vault phrase of hahof-hahog = fraael-framir-framir